Output 70a4bb3b42c86fe347e55840dfe6ed26ff143fbbd0f684b15a877d45f410b6b2:0

value
74991630
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58595d6434b1f3cf1aad7d6a0a37a1fae4147ae92e3e9f1f7ae5ed9dded1a004
address
bc1ptpv46ep5k8eu7x4d044q5dapltjpg7hf9clf78m6uhkemhk35qzqdavafx
transaction
70a4bb3b42c86fe347e55840dfe6ed26ff143fbbd0f684b15a877d45f410b6b2
spent
true